- Graphical abstract: Highlights: We developed a novel pathway to synthesize fluorene derivatives (compound4 ). The single crystal of new intermediate3 was obtained by Suzuki coupling reaction. We examined the emission spectrum of the fluorene and compounds1 –5 . New experiment was firstly carried out about sensing of NACs and anions based on5 . We discussed the quenching mechanism based on the effects of π–π interaction. Abstract: The 4, 4′-(9, 9-dimethylfluorene-2, 7-diyl)dibenzoic acid (5 ) was synthesized using commercial fluorene as the starting material followed by processes of bromination, methylation, Suzuki coupling and hydrolysis. We reported it as an exclusive fluorescence sensor for 2, 4, 6-trinitrophenol (TNP) and acetate ions for the first time. The experimental results suggested a high efficiency for TNP detection with K SV values of 21, 215 M −1, which has achieved to micromolar level (10 μM) of this material. Moreover, the detection limit (1.39 × 10 −6 M) was measured according to the fluorescence intensity changes of Ac − in CH3 CN.
